Why should you spend money on business email hosting?

For starters, @gmail and @yahoo (not to mention @AOL) addresses just scream “Unprofessional!”, but there are many other reasons why you owe it to your business to have email using your domain.

1. Credibility
Free email addresses make potential customers wonder whether you’re a “real” company and they make you look cheap. Plus, why would you want to advertise Google, Yahoo or your internet or cable provider on your business cards and collateral materials?

A “real” email address gives your company credibility (maybe it shouldn’t, but it does). Savvy consumers aren’t comfortable sending personal information to jimmydogg69 @yahoo.com or even YourCompanyName @gmail.com. Branded email addresses give customers the added assurance that your business is legit and their information is secure.  If you don't care what your own email address looks like - how are you going to treat your customers? 

2. Control
If an employee uses their personal email address for business and they quit or get fired, you lose access to those emails – especially, if they leave under less than amicable circumstances. With premium email hosting, you can easily redirect those emails to yourself or another employee.
